Title: Bug: River tiles can be over-written with canal of lesser capacity/width
Post by: AP on December 13, 2017, 07:11:51 PM
While players cannot demolish river tiles, they can upgrade them.

Unfortunately it seems the game currently accepts player river-upgrades without checking whether they represent an improvement.

E.g. wide river tiles can be over-written by narrowboat canal tiles.

It is not possible for the player to undo a river upgrade done by accident, i.e. depreciate or downgrade it back to the river it was before.

Hardcoded altitude restrictions on the constructions of canals above a certain width (wider canals only possible at lower altitudes) does not have a corresponding restriction on the spawning of rivers.

A wide river at high altitude can therefore be accidentally divided into two sections by a tile of narrow canal, and the player is unable to upgrade that canal tile to a correspondingly wide canal.

When using the "drag and draw" mechanism to upgrade sections of river, it is very easy at confluences to catch sections of adjacent rivers. Rivers ought not to accept upgrades unless they are actually an improvement.

The bug appears fixed, but it now appears impossible to upgrade "upstream small river (navigable)" sloped tiles i.e rapids, with canal of the same width. E.g. tile (5836,2080) on the bridgewater server game.

Possibly your fix prohibits upgrade of lesser or *equal* width, which it should, but I suggest it should permit equal width upgrades in the event the tile is sloped.

Also we need to ensure that the prohibition on canals at altitude doesn't apply to sloped tiles, so river which goes very high (as on this map) can always have their rapids upgraded with equivalent width locks.
